Postural Stability and Subsequent Sports Injuries during Indoor Season of Athletes

Purpose: The aim of this study was to analyze stabilometry in athletes during an indoor season in order to determine whether injured athletes show different stabilometric values before injury than non-injured athletes in two different training periods (volume and pre-competition periods). Association of bone mineral density with postural stability and the fear of falling in Spanish postmenopausal women

Objective: The purpose of our study was to investigate the relationship between bone mineral density (BMD) and postural stability and the fear of falling in a 50- to 65-year-old postmenopausal population. Assessment of Postural stability in young, phisically active men with the history of ankle sprain

Background: Ankle sprain results in damage, not only to the ligaments, but also to many mechanoreceptors which enable detection of motion and joint position.
